#0e1724 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0e1724 is composed of 5.5% red, 9% green and 14.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 61.1% cyan, 36.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 85.9% black. It has a hue angle of 215.5 degrees, a saturation of 44% and a lightness of 9.8%. #0e1724 color hex could be obtained by blending #1c2e48 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000033.

Shades and Tints of #0e1724

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030508 is the darkest color, while #f9fafd is the lightest one.

Tones of #0e1724

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#18191a is the less saturated color, while #011531 is the most saturated one.
